2. What are the Career Opportunities in Auto Repair Holland?

The auto repair industry provides numerous career paths, from entry-level positions to specialized roles.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ual wage for automotive service technicians and mechanics was $47,930 in May 2023. The job market is expected to remain stable, with about 69,000 openings each year over the next decade.

  • Automotive Technician: Diagnoses and repairs mechanical and electrical issues in vehicles.
  • Service Advisor: Communicates with customers, provides estimates, and coordinates repairs.
  • Specialized Technician: Focuses on specific areas like brakes, transmissions, or electrical systems.
  • Shop Foreman: Supervises technicians and manages workflow in the repair shop.
  • Service Manager: Oversees the operations of the service department, ensuring customer satisfaction and efficiency.

10. What are the Key Components of an Auto Repair Shop Business Plan in Holland?

A business plan is a roadmap for your auto repair shop, outlining your goals, strategies, and financial projections. A well-written business plan can help you secure funding, attract investors, and manage your business effectively.

  • Executive Summary: A brief overview of your business, including your mission, goals, and key strategies.
  • Company Description: A detailed description of your auto repair shop, including your services, target market, and competitive advantages.
  • Market Analysis: An analysis of the auto repair market in your area, including market trends, customer demographics, and competitor analysis.
  • Organization and Management: A description of your company’s organizational structure, management team, and key personnel.
  • Service Line: A detailed list of services that you offer, from oil changes to complete engine rebuilds, as well as collision repair.
  • Marketing and Sales Strategy: A plan for how you will attract and retain customers, including advertising, promotions, and customer service.
  • Financial Projections: Financial forecasts, including income statements, balance sheets, and cash flow statements, showing your expected revenues, expenses, and profits.
  • Funding Request: If you’re seeking funding, include a detailed funding request outlining how much money you need and how you will use it.

13. What Equipment is Needed to Start an Auto Repair Shop in Holland?

Investing in the right equipment is essential for providing quality repairs and running your auto repair shop efficiently.

  • Diagnostic Tools: Diagnostic scanners, multimeters, and other tools for diagnosing mechanical and electrical problems.
  • Lifts: Hydraulic lifts for raising vehicles to perform repairs.
  • Air Compressors: Air compressors for powering pneumatic tools.
  • Welding Equipment: Welding machines for repairing metal components.
  • Brake Lathes: Brake lathes for resurfacing brake rotors and drums.
  • Tire Changers: Tire changers for mounting and dismounting tires.
  • Wheel Balancers: Wheel balancers for balancing tires and wheels.
  • Alignment Machines: Alignment machines for aligning vehicle wheels.
